Move over Thelma and Louise - Elise and Allison are here to star in the 2006 remake. As in the famous 1991 road adventure film, the dynamic Dubai duo is frantically preparing to hit the tarmac and take a road trip the girly way.
Allison Amour and Elise Baverel will attempt to drive to Paris from Dubai by car, which they estimate should take them around 12 days, in a bid to strengthen ties between the Middle East and Europe.
They will visit six countries in 12 days and the adventure begins with a 12-hour ferry crossing from Sharjah, UAE, to Shiraz in Iran.
Sponsorship
But the adventure will only become a reality if the determined friends can raise Dh29,000 in sponsorship.
Lancel has already jumped on board with the opportunity to have its name plastered across the countries the girls will travel through. But more funds are needed to secure the trip for the girls, who hope to leave on either June 18 or 25.
